Binding to a start URL doesn't quite fit the grander idea of scope either.  Since I may "deep link" into an app, the scope needs to cover all that would be part of the app.  The idea we are trying to solve in when you have an application like gmail, where mail.google.com is the scope, but contacts.google.com should also be in scope.  In contrast, docs.google.com and www.google.com should not be in scope.
